Indian woman on trial for killing husband in Bahrain


Manama, Oct 15 (IANS): An Indian woman, accused of killing her husband while he was asleep by stabbing him 30 times in front of their minor daughter, appeared in court, media reported Wednesday.

The 28-year-old woman killed her husband Siraj Al Din Ebrahim at their home in Manama in April this year, Gulf Daily News reported.

The woman has been charged with pre-meditated murder and prosecutors argue she planned the attack in advance.

She appeared at the High Criminal Court Tuesday.

Three others including the victim's brother, who have been charged with aiding and abetting the murder, failed to appear before the court.

The next hearing will be held Nov 6.

The woman, who was married to Ebrahim for eight years, told prosecutors that her husband took his own life by stabbing himself in the neck, chest and abdomen because of financial problems.

However, the couple's five-year-old daughter told prosecutors she saw her mother stab her father.
